Toy distributor Epoch Everlasting Play LLC is liable for the death of a two-year-old child who choked on a “flocked” Calico Critters toy that is banned under federal law, a federal court in New Mexico ruled.
The Calico Critters Yellow Labrador Twins toy is a flocked toy—a toy with a fuzzy texture—intended for use by children under three years of age, but it also has small parts that present a choking hazard, the U.S. District Court for the District of New Mexico said.
